KahBang Arts, the nonprofit wing of the KahBang Festival, announced Tuesday afternoon it’s spring events, including an art gallery at Mezzenine and Zen in downtown Bangor, and 18 accompanying showcases featuring Maine bands. They were responsible for last year’s successful Kaleidescope Gallery at One Merchant Plaza (pictured at left). The full press released is included below.
KahBang Arts is excited to celebrate its one year milestone with the announcement of its annual Spring Gallery.
The Spring Gallery will take a look at the works of five women in varying mediums. The selected artists are Emma Sampson, Abbeth Russell, Lisa B. Martin, Stacy Howe, and Lori Leonard. These artists have roots across New England; more information about artists, past and present, can be found online.
With a heightened focus on diverse and upcoming musicians, the Spring Gallery will also serve as a stage for eighteen showcases from bands, DJs and musicians from greater Bangor, Portland and Boston including When Particles Collide, The Milkman’s Union, Jacob Augustine, The Mallett Brothers Band and The 220s. KahBang Arts has partnered with several local organizations to host events during the gallery including Bangor Greendrinks on March 13th, and a charity Masquerade Ball with the Bangor Symphony Orchestra on March 31st to benefit Bangor Symphony Youth Orchestra scholarship programs.
In addition – KahBang Arts, the nonprofit organization of the KahBang Music|Art|Film Festival, has posted an open call and is now accepting artist submissions for the 2012 KahBang Art Festival, August 9th – 12th in downtown Bangor, Maine and on its waterfront festival grounds. Bangor based KahBang Arts is a nonprofit dedicated to the discovery, development and support of independent artists. As part of our mission we forge partnerships and create relationships with venues & building owners to take empty spaces and create pop-up galleries to showcase emerging talent in the arts.
The Spring Gallery will be open daily for viewing and exhibits from March 10th thru April 7th in The MezZENine at Zen Asian Bistro (2nd floor) in Downtown Bangor.
